The future of crosschain DeFi won’t be decided by hype or the loudest marketing.
It will be decided by trust.
For years, crypto bridges have been one of the biggest security weaknesses in DeFi because they often relied on:
• Large pooled liquidity vaults
• Centralized validator systems
• Wrapped asset dependencies
• High value exploit targets
That’s why newer resolver based models are starting to attract attention.
Protocols like Omniston are exploring a different approach to crosschain execution:
✓ Resolvers compete to fulfill swaps
✓ HTLCs help coordinate settlement securely
✓ Transactions remain atomic
✓ Failed swaps automatically refund users
The result is a smoother experience where crosschain transfers feel less like risky “bridging” and more like simple liquidity coordination.
That shift matters.
Because mainstream adoption of DeFi will only happen when moving assets across ecosystems becomes simple, reliable and stress free.
